7 Easy Steps to Seamlessly Transition Your Look From Day to Night

1. Build a Wardrobe Capsule

A capsule wardrobe forms the backbone of your outfit transition throughout the day. Start with the basics – those timeless essentials that form your capsule's core: well-fitted jeans, a confident tailored blazer, a classic white blouse for elegance. 

Now, here's the twist – blend classic charm with trendy flair. Achieve a balance between the timeless and the fresh. A sleek trench coat or a crisp button-down adds that classic touch, while statement jewelry and a chic crossbody bag for added contemporary that's uniquely you.

2. Set the Canvas with Timeless Classics in Neutral Tones

The heart of a successful capsule wardrobe lies in timeless classics, those pieces that transcend time and seamlessly adapt to every setting. Start with a palette of neutral tones—whites, blacks, grays, and gentle earthy hues. These are the building blocks of your canvas.

With neutral colors as your base, you have the freedom to add pops of color or experiment with different styles. They provide the flexibility to create a cohesive and polished look no matter where your day takes you. So, when building your capsule wardrobe, remember to include these versatile neutrals.

3. Invest in Modular Clothing

By strategically selecting clothing with adjustable features maximize your wardrobe's potential. Dresses with removable collars, sleeves, straps or skirts with detachable hems are excellent examples. These pieces allow you to transform your outfit with minimal effort. Wear the dress with straps and a casual pair of shoes during the day, and then remove the straps and switch to heels for a graceful night look.

4. Mix and Match

Here's where the magic happens— mixing and matching these pieces to create a fresh look. Pair that elegant pencil skirt you wore to the office with a stylish blouse for a professional look during the office hours. When night falls, trade the blouse for a statement necklace or swap the shoes for something a bit more dazzling. Mixing and matching lets you play with your wardrobe, allowing you to reimagine and reinvent your style like a breeze.

5. Layer to Add Depth and Dimension

Layering is a creative technique to add depth and dimension to your outfit. Begin with a well-fitted tank top, a classic button-down shirt, or a lightweight knit sweater. This is the groundwork upon which you'll layer pieces. 

Add a cropped jacket for structure, a cardigan for a cozy vibe, or a stylish vest for an unexpected twist. Layering not only adds visual interest but also allows you to adapt your outfit to changing temperatures and weathers.

You can also consider contrasting lengths and colors when layering. A long flowy cardigan over a fitted top, or a black leather jacket paired with a delicate dress, creates an intriguing element that elevates your overall look.

6. Play with Textures and Patterns

Texture and pattern play are essential elements in transitioning your day-to-night look. Mixing different textures—such as a chunky knit with smooth leather or a flowy silk blouse with structured denim adds tactile interest to your outfit. The interplay of textures creates a dynamic visual contrast that captures attention and makes your ensemble pop.

Similarly, don't shy away from mixing patterns. Stripes with florals, polka dots with plaids—when done thoughtfully, pattern mixing can lead to striking combinations that showcase your creativity.

7. Accessorize for Impact

So the canvas is set. Now the accessories are the final brushstrokes that complete your look. These seemingly small details have the power to transform your outfit from ordinary to extraordinary. Choose accessories that complement your focal point and enhance the overall theme of your ensemble.  A well-placed scarf, a bold belt, or a shimmering brooch can shape-shift your ensemble, adapting it to any scenario life throws your way. 

For instance, if your focal point is a vibrant statement necklace, opt for earrings and bracelets that echo its color palette or style. Belts cinch your waist and add definition, while hats, scarves, and handbags inject personality and flair.  But avoid overwhelming your outfit with too many accessories, and focus on a few key pieces that amplify your chosen aesthetic.

5 Summer Wardrobe Essential Items to dress stylish from day to night

1. The Little Black Dress:

A classic little black dress (LBD) is your versatile companion for a seamless shift from day to night. By day, throw on a blazer and slide into comfy flats. You’re the boss, exuding confidence and nailing that morning meeting.

But as the sun goes down, so does the blazer. Now, it's time to shine. Swap those flats for heels that were made for dancing. A bold necklace & a puff of your favorite perfume– You’re ready to take on the night.

2. Midi Skirts: 

Midi skirts are your go-to for graceful transitions. For daytime, keep it cool with a tucked-in tee and cute sneakers – comfy and chic. You breeze through the day, getting stuff done without breaking a sweat.

But when the city lights start to twinkle, it’s time to switch things up. Swap the sneakers for ankle boots, add a statement belt,  a little lip shade, and you are ready to own the night.

3. Oversized Shirt Dresses:

Oversized shirt dresses bring easy-breezy vibes, from morning errands to late-night fun. Throw it on with leggings and sneakers, conquering your to-do list without compromising on style.

But when the sun dips below the horizon, your shirt dress gets a second wind. Undo a button or two, let your shoulders peek out. Wrap a belt around your waist, slip into some cute sandals, and you're dinner-date ready.

4. Jumpsuits: 

Jumpsuits are the unsung heroes of transitions. Casual and comfy with sneakers for the day, you're out and about, looking cool and collected. But come evening, swap the sneakers with elegant heels for instant transformation. Throw on some eye-catching jewelry, a swipe of mascara to complete your evening look.

5. Smooth Silk Blouse: 

A silk blouse is an elegant wardrobe staple that effortlessly bridges the gap between day and night. You can pair it well with crisp trousers and stylish square-toed flats for a daytime charm. However, welcome the twilight hours by trading those flats for a pair of elegant heels that elevate both your height and your style. For extra glow, style delicate jewelry like sleek wrist watch or a pearl earrings.

Think Beyond Clothes: Hair and Makeup

Clothing is not the only focal point. Hair and makeup are the game-changers that'll have you strutting from office hours to after-hours with style and confidence.

Your hair is also a fashion accessory, and it's time to start paying attention to it. For the day, style a sleek ponytail or a low bun that says, I mean business. As the clock hits 5, let your hair loose. Embrace soft waves or flirty curls for instant glam. If you are feeling extra, try an updo that's chic yet fun.

And for the makeup, start with a natural tone: a touch of foundation, a hint of blush, and mascara. But wait, there's more – when the stars twinkle, make those eyes smolder. Deepen your gaze with a smoky eye or a playful winged liner. Swap your lip shade to something bold – a sassy red or a mysterious plum. Highlight the cheekbones and add shimmer to your collarbones. 

Also, don't neglect the mood makeover in bottle– your perfume. Start your day with a light, fresh scent – think flowers and citrus. For the night, choose something a tad more mysterious – a scent with vanilla hints or notes of musk.
